However there are multiple ways like modchips or a hacked 8mb magicgate memory card with free mcboot which you can buy online or use an exploit with agent under fire to swap into the installer.

Yes No. Not Helpful 0 Helpful 7. Not Helpful 0 Helpful 5. Unfortunately, with this method you must swap each time to load a backup disc. However, mod chips or an official memory card hacked with a software called "FreeMCBoot" will allow you to bypass or ease the process of swapping entirely at the cost of an added step, like installing the modchip, getting free MCBoot, and patching the ISO before burning.

You don't need a modchip to play those, and I wouldn't recommend getting one anyway. Have you heard of FreeMcBoot? If you install FreeMcBoot using a few rare obscure games due to high demand due to the discovery of the FreeMcBoot mod, you can install a program called CogSwap. That program lets you play backed up PS2 games not PS1 games in my experiences because it takes the Identification credentials from a real PS2 game and uses it for those games so they can run correctly.
